HC ups injured IT couple’s compensation from 8.7L to 53L over loss of future income | Bengaluru News

Bengaluru: Karnataka high court has substantially increased the accident compensation of an IT couple injured in a 2012 accident from Rs 8.7 lakh to over Rs 53 lakh, accounting for loss of future income.The couple suffered grievous injuries when a truck slammed their car in Nelamangala, while returning from Chitradurga to Bengaluru in Sept 2012….
